About Canberra Montessori School

Canberra Montessori School is a independent primary school located in Holder, Canberra. The school offers education for students from K-6.

With 96 students enrolled in 2025 and an ICSEA score of 1128 (91th percentile), the school serves a community with above-average socio-educational advantage. The student-to-teacher ratio of 11:1 supports quality learning outcomes.
